freetrade vs Fortrade - Regulation And Licencing In More Detail
freetrade is regulated by Financial Conduct Authority. Registered in England and Wales (no. 09797821).
Fortrade is regulated by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) FRN: 609970, National Bank of the Republic of Belarus (NBRB) FRN: 193075810,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C) ABN: 33 614 683 831 | AFSL: 493520, Canadian Investor Protection Fund (CIPF) CRN: BC1148613,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C) with CIF license number 385/20.

Compare freetrade vs Fortrade Commission And Fees
freetrade and Fortrade are online brokerage platforms, and most online brokerages charge lower prices than traditional brokerages tend to bill. The cause of this is that the businesses of online trading platforms are scaled better. That is, an internet broker is not necessarily affected by the number of customers they have.
But this does not necessarily mean that online brokers do not charge any fees. They charge prices of varying rates for various services to make money. There are mainly three different types of fees for this objective.
The first sort of charges to keep an eye out for are trading charges. When you make a genuine trade, like buying a stock or an ETF, you are charged trading fees. In such instances, you are paying a spread, financing speed, or even a commission. The sorts of trading charges and the prices differ from broker to broker.
Commissions could be fixed or determined by the traded volume. On the other hand, a spread denotes the gap between the buying and selling cost. Financing or overnight prices are people that are charged when you hold a leveraged position for more than a day.
Aside from trading fees, online agents also bill non-trading fees. These are dependent on the actions you undertake in your account. They're charged for operations like depositing money, not investing for long periods, or withdrawals.
